Why “Instant” Usually Means “After You Jump Through Hoops”
Here is the cynical bit. Every site claiming to be a quick withdrawal casino UK 2026 instant payout operator has a catch. It’s usually the KYC (Know Your Customer) process. If you haven’t uploaded your passport and a utility bill before you try to withdraw, your money is frozen for 24 to 72 hours.
I have a rule. Do your KYC on registration. Not after you win. It takes five minutes. Upload your driving license, take a selfie, do the address check. Do it while the deposit screen is loading. If you do that, and you pick the right casino, the cash is in your e-wallet before you finish your coffee.
But there is another trap. The “pending” status. Some casinos, like Mr Green, will put your withdrawal into a “pending” state for 12 hours even if you are fully verified. They claim it is for security checks. I call it a cash-flow buffer. Avoid casinos that have a mandatory pending period over 2 hours.
The Evolution of Payouts: What’s Changed for Summer 2026?
Fresh for Summer 2026, the landscape has shifted slightly. The UKGC has been breathing down necks about responsible gambling, which ironically slows down withdrawal speeds for high rollers. But for the average player betting £10-£50, the tech is faster than ever.
Specifically, Open Banking is becoming a big deal. Instead of waiting for a card transaction to clear, casinos using Trustly or Zimpler can push money directly into your bank account in real-time. It is not quite as fast as PayPal (which is basically instant), but it is a lot faster than a standard Visa debit withdrawal which can take 1-3 working days.
If you want a truly instant experience, you need to look for a casino that advertises “PayPal withdrawals” specifically. Skrill is also fast, but some casinos charge a fee for it. Neteller is decent too. Avoid bank transfers if you want speed.
How to Verify Your Account in 10 Minutes (The Strategy)
Most people screw this up. They wait until they want to cash out. That is amateur hour. Here is the method I use to ensure I get a quick withdrawal casino UK 2026 instant payout every single time.
- Pre-load documents. Before I even make my first deposit, I go to the “My Account” section and upload my passport and a recent bank statement (PDF, not a photo).
- Check the verification tier. Some casinos (like Unibet) have a two-tier system. Basic verification for small withdrawals, full verification for big ones. If I plan to win big, I ask for the full verification upfront via live chat.
- Use the same details. The name on your casino account must match your payment method exactly. If you have a middle name on your bank card, put it on the casino profile. One typo can lock your funds for days.
- Test the water. I always do a test withdrawal of £10 on day one. If it processes in under an hour, I know the casino is legit. If it takes a day, I never deposit again.

Frequently Asked Questions (The Real Answers)
What is the fastest withdrawal method for UK casinos in 2026?
PayPal is the king. It is instant at most top casinos like LeoVegas and PlayOJO. Skrill and Neteller are close seconds. Bank transfers are slow, avoid them unless you are using Open Banking (Trustly).
Can I get a quick withdrawal casino UK 2026 instant payout without verification?
No. Legally, under UKGC rules, every casino must verify your identity before processing a withdrawal. The trick is to do the verification before you request the payout. Some casinos let you play while verification is pending, but they will block the cashout until it is done.
Do wagering requirements affect withdrawal speed?
Indirectly, yes. If you have a bonus active, you cannot withdraw the bonus cash until you meet the wagering. This locks your funds. If you want speed, play with real cash or use a no-wagering site like PlayOJO. The bonus is separate, but your real money balance is always withdrawable.
Are there any fees for instant withdrawals?
Most UKGC licensed casinos do not charge a fee for e-wallet withdrawals. However, some might charge a small fee (like £1-£3) for Skrill or Neteller. Check the casino’s banking page. PayPal is usually free. Bank transfers sometimes incur a fee, especially if they are expedited.
Final Checklist: How to Spot a Fake “Instant Payout” Site
Before you sign up, run this quick mental check. If the site fails any of these, move on.
- Check the T&Cs for “Manual Review”. If it says “All withdrawals are subject to manual review”, that means a human looks at it. That takes hours or days. Avoid it.
- Look for “Pending Time”. Anything over 1 hour is a red flag for e-wallets. For cards, 24 hours is acceptable but not ideal.
- Test the live chat. Ask them: “If I withdraw £50 via PayPal right now, how long until it hits my account?” If they give a vague answer like “within 24 hours”, they are lying. The answer should be “immediately” or “within 30 minutes”.
- Read the fine print on limits. Some casinos have a daily withdrawal limit of £2,000. If you win £5,000, you have to wait 3 days to get it all out. That kills the “instant” vibe.
